How 3PL Works: From Order Placement to the Customer’s Door

Transitioning to a professional 3pl for startups australia involves a structured, five-step workflow designed to eliminate errors. It starts with receiving, where your inbound stock is verified and logged against your manifests. Then comes storage in a secure, organized environment tailored to your product needs. When a customer buys from your store, the picking and packing process begins immediately. Finally, the order is shipped using optimized shipping options. This entire cycle relies on a technology-led approach that gives you real-time visibility through every stage.

While there are many challenges in the Australian logistics industry, such as labor shortages and fluctuating fuel costs, a professional partner absorbs these complexities. You simply monitor the results. Inventory sync is another critical feature. By 2026, roughly 70% of logistics providers will have implemented AI-driven solutions to manage these processes. This automation ensures your Shopify or WooCommerce store always reflects your actual warehouse levels. It prevents the nightmare of overselling a product you don’t have. If a customer needs to return an item, the “Reverse Logistics” process handles the inspection and restocking for you.

The Real Cost of DIY Logistics vs. Outsourced 3PL

Many founders view logistics as a cost to be minimized by doing it themselves. However, the true cost of DIY fulfilment is rarely found on a postage receipt. While tape, boxes, and bubble wrap are visible expenses, the invisible costs often carry a heavier price tag. When you handle your own shipping, you’re paying with your most valuable resource: time. Transitioning to a 3pl for startups australia shifts this burden from a variable headache to a predictable, scalable investment. It’s about moving from a “cost-center” mindset to one where logistics acts as a strategic engine for growth.

Storage efficiency is another area where the math favors outsourcing. A commercial warehouse lease is a fixed, rigid expense that you must pay regardless of whether your shelves are full or empty. In contrast, professional inventory storage allows you to pay only for the space you actually occupy. This elastic model is vital for startups navigating seasonal fluctuations. By delegating these operational hurdles, you reclaim hours that can be reinvested into marketing and product development. Every hour not spent taping a box is an hour spent acquiring a new customer.

The ‘Founder Hourly Rate’ Calculation

To understand the real impact, try valuing your own time at $100 per hour. If you spend two hours a day packing orders and another hour driving to the post office, your DIY logistics are costing you $300 daily in lost opportunity. Manual label printing and individual order entry are slow and prone to human error. A single “wrong item sent” doesn’t just cost the price of the product; it costs the shipping both ways, the packaging, and the potential lifetime value of that customer. Automated systems and batch processing through a WMS platform eliminate these friction points instantly.

Carrier Rates and Delivery Speed

One of the most immediate benefits of outsourcing is “Volume Discounting.” Because 3PLs pool thousands of orders from multiple clients, they secure wholesale shipping rates that a startup simply cannot access at a local post office. These customer delivery networks provide direct access to tier-1 couriers and specialized home delivery options. This allows you to offer both Standard and Express shipping at competitive prices, meeting the high expectations of the 2026 Australian consumer. You get the benefit of professional-grade shipping speeds without the need for a massive internal volume. It’s a pragmatic way to level the playing field against larger competitors while keeping your margins healthy.

Choosing a 3PL Partner: 5 Non-Negotiables for Australian Startups

Selecting a partner to manage your logistics is one of the most significant decisions you’ll make as a founder. It isn’t just about finding a place to store boxes; it’s about finding a team that can handle your worst-case success scenario. When your brand goes viral, you need to know your 3pl for startups australia can scale from 10 orders a day to 1,000 without missing a beat. This elasticity is what separates a basic warehouse from a strategic growth partner. If a provider struggles with small volumes or hits a ceiling during peak periods, they become a bottleneck rather than an accelerator.

Transparency is equally vital. You should never encounter “receiving surprises” or hidden fees that weren’t in the initial quote. A trustworthy partner provides clear, upfront pricing for every stage of the process. Location also plays a critical role. An Australian-based warehouse is essential for maintaining local delivery speeds and keeping shipping costs manageable for your core audience. Finally, ensure the technology talks to your store natively. You shouldn’t need to hire a developer just to sync your Shopify or WooCommerce orders. If you can’t pick up the phone and speak to a human support agent in Australia, it’s a major red flag.

Warehouse Guidelines and Standards

Operational excellence starts the moment your stock arrives at the facility. Adhering to specific warehouse receiving guidelines is the best way to avoid processing delays and inventory discrepancies. These standards ensure your stock is logged accurately and made available for sale immediately. Beyond the paperwork, the physical facility matters. Your inventory is likely your startup’s biggest asset. Ensure the warehouse offers robust security, insurance coverage, and a clean, organized environment. Climate control and cleanliness aren’t just about aesthetics; they protect the integrity of your products and the reputation of your brand.

Contract Flexibility and Transparency

Startups need the freedom to pivot. Avoid providers that demand long-term lock-in contracts or high minimum monthly spends. You want a partner that grows with you, not one that penalizes you for being in the early stages. Take the time to understand the breakdown between “Pick and Pack” pricing and “Storage” pricing. Some quotes may look cheap initially but include hidden surcharges for software access, account management, or returns processing. Always ask for a detailed fee schedule before signing. How much does 3PL for startups in Australia typically cost?

Costs are generally structured around the specific services you use, such as receiving, inventory storage, and pick and pack fees. Most providers use a variable pricing model, which means your costs scale up or down based on your actual order volume. This is often more cost-effective than a fixed warehouse lease because you only pay for the space and labor you actually need each month. You should always request a detailed quote to see how these fees apply to your specific product dimensions.

What happens if a customer wants to return an item?

The 3PL handles the entire returns management process, also known as reverse logistics. Your customers send their returns directly to the warehouse, where the team inspects the items for any damage. If the product is in good condition, it’s restocked into your inventory and updated in your system. This removes the logistical headache of processing returns manually and keeps your inventory counts accurate.

Do I pay for storage even if I’m not selling anything?

Yes, storage fees are based on the physical space your products occupy in the warehouse. However, utilizing a 3pl for startups australia is much more efficient than paying for a full commercial lease. You pay for the specific pallet or shelf space you use, which provides the “elastic logistics” needed to manage seasonal stock fluctuations. This model protects your cash flow by ensuring you aren’t paying for empty warehouse space.
